WebApr 4, 2024 · Proof of a canceled check is a copy of the check or check image, which can be used as proof of payment in some instances. These copies are available from your issuing bank or credit union and accessible up to seven years from when the check was processed. Today, … WebJul 16, 2024 · Canceled checks serve as proof of amounts you paid. You won't need to submit canceled checks with your return when you file it, but you do need to keep copies of canceled checks or other items used to calculate your expenses with your personal tax records. Federal regulations require that your bank receive notice within two business days that a check drawn for $2,500 or more has failed to clear. However, your bank can take longer than that to deduct the amount of the check from your account if it bounces. In addition, a check worth less than $2,500 is not ...
